Invalid Configurations

There are three types of invalid configurations:

Invalid MC or LOM configuration, where a newly installed fabric type of the server is different from the existing IOM

fabric, that is, LOM or MC of a single server is not supported by its corresponding IOM. In this case, all the other

servers in the chassis are running, but the server with the mismatched MC card cannot be turned on. The power

button on the server flashes amber to alert a fabric mismatch.

Invalid IOM-MC configuration, where a newly installed fabric type of the IOM and the fabric types of the resident MC

do not match or are incompatible. The mismatched IOM is held in the power-off state. CMC adds an entry to CMC

and hardware logs noting the invalid configuration and specifying the IOM name. CMC causes the error LED on the

offending IOM to blink. If CMC is configured to send alerts, it sends email and SNMP alerts for this event.

Invalid IOM-IOM configuration, where a newly installed IOM has a different or incompatible fabric type from an IOM

already installed in its group. CMC holds the newly installed IOM in turned-off state, causes the error LED of the IOM

to blink, and logs entries in CMC and hardware logs about the mismatch.

Fresh Power-up Scenario

When the chassis is plugged in and powered up, the I/O modules have priority over the servers. The first IOM in each
group is allowed to power up before the others. At this time, verification of their fabric types is not performed. If there is
no IOM on the first slot of a group, the module on the second slot of that group powers up. If both slots have IOMs, the
module in the second slot is compared for consistency against the one in the first.
After the IOMs power up, the servers power up, and CMC verifies the servers for fabric consistency.
A pass-through module and switch are allowed in the same group if their fabric is identical. Switches and pass-through
modules can exist in the same group even if they are manufactured by different vendors.

Viewing I/O Module Uplink and Downlink Status Using Web

Interface

You can view the Dell PowerEdge M I/O Aggregator 's uplink and downlink status information using the CMC Web
interface:

1.

Go to Chassis Overview and expand I/O Module Overview in the system tree.
All the IOMs (1–6) appear in the expanded list.

2.

Click the IOM (slot) you want to view.
The I/O Module Status page specific to the IOM slot is displayed. The I/O Module Uplink Status and I/O Module
Downlink Status tables are displayed. These tables display information about the downlink ports (1–32) and uplink
ports (33–56). For more information, see the
